A foundation year is a preparatory program designed to provide students with the knowledge and skills necessary to succeed in a degree program. In the case of aeronautical engineering, this foundation year focuses on building a solid understanding of mathematics, physics, and engineering principles. By laying this groundwork at the beginning of their academic journey, students can better grasp the advanced concepts that will be covered in their future coursework.

One of the key benefits of completing an aeronautical engineering foundation year is the opportunity to explore the various disciplines within the field. Aeronautical engineering is a broad and diverse field that includes aerodynamics, avionics, materials science, and more. By gaining exposure to these different areas during the foundation year, students can make an informed decision about which specialization they would like to pursue in their degree program.

Additionally, an aeronautical engineering foundation year helps students develop the essential skills needed to succeed in the field. This includes critical thinking, problem-solving, and communication skills. These skills are crucial for aeronautical engineers, as they regularly work on complex projects that require innovative solutions and collaboration with a team.

Furthermore, completing a foundation year allows students to become familiar with the tools and technologies commonly used in aeronautical engineering. From computer-aided design (CAD) software to wind tunnels, students will have the opportunity to gain hands-on experience with the equipment they will use throughout their academic and professional careers. This practical knowledge can give students a competitive edge when applying for internships and entry-level positions in the field.
